>>107678200>I don't know shot about that. can you teach me more?HArd to do remote like this, the simplest way is to check out the OP txt in >>>/diy/ham where there are textbooks that tell you how to do this. You can also go for a /ham/ license, older mentors (called "elmers") can help a lot.> how do I filter stuff if I don't know basic electronics?You need to determine the frequency you want to operate on, the bandwidth you need and then enter this in a web based design system (plenty out there) and find the values for capacitors (you buy) and inductors (that you wind yourself) and just build the thing. Assume minimum 4 inductors.>I don't have high power stuff, btw. just a few basic SDRs and nothing else, just for fun.Even a milliwatt RF signal can be heard on different continents.
